Winston Academy won the last time they faced Oak Hill Academy and things went their way on Monday too. The Winston Academy Patriots blew past the Oak Hill Academy Raiders 7-1.

Holder Tidwell made a big impact while hitting and pitching. On the mound, he didn't allow a single earned run while striking out ten over six innings pitched. The dominant performance also gave him a new career-low in earned runs (zero). He was also solid in the batter's box, scoring two runs while going 3-for-4. Those three hits gave him a new career-high.
In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Jonah Hood, who got on base in three of his four plate appearances with one home run, two runs, and two RBI. Another player making a difference was Ben Caperton, who scored two runs and stole Two bases. while going 2-for-4.
Winston Academy kept the outfield on their toes and finished the game with 11 hits. That's the most hits they've managed all season.
Winston Academy has been performing well recently as they've won five of their last six cont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 7-4 record this season. Those victories came thanks in part to their pitching effort, having only surrendered 2.7 runs on average over those games. Oak Hill Academy's loss was their sixth straight at home dating back to last season, which dropped their record down to 0-4.
Winston Academy will have a chance to go back-to-back against Oak Hill Academy: the pair's next game is a rematch scheduled at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day.
